#395c58 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#395c58 is composed of 22.4% red, 36.1%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 38% cyan, 0% magenta, 4.3% yellow and 63.9% black. It has a hue angle of 173.1 degrees, a saturation of 23.5% and a lightness of 29.2%. #395c58 color hex could be obtained by blending #72b8b0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

Shades and Tints of #395c58
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040707 is the darkest color, while #fafcfc is the lightest one.
